What Is the Hello Ninth Grade 9th Back to School Digital Design?

At its core, this is a downloadable digital design file – not a physical item. You receive no printed shirt, mug, or sign. Instead, you get a PNG file measuring 3000 x 3000 pixels at 300 dpi resolution with a transparent background. The design itself typically features text or graphics themed around entering ninth grade, often with a welcoming or celebratory tone. All files are delivered in a compressed zip folder. Because the background is transparent, you can layer the design onto any colored surface or material without white borders interfering.

The technical specifications are worth noting. A 3000 x 3000 pixel canvas at 300 dpi means the image is large enough for high-quality printing on various items, from apparel to large signs. The transparency allows for easy integration into design software. It is important to remember that this is a digital purchase – no physical product will be shipped to you.

Tradeoffs and Considerations to Keep in Mind

While digital files offer convenience, there are tradeoffs. First, you need access to appropriate software and hardware. To use this design for a t-shirt, you likely need a heat press, sublimation printer, or vinyl cutter, plus the necessary blank materials. The design file itself is raw material, not a finished product. If you do not own the required equipment or are not comfortable with design software, the file may remain unused.

Second, the design is not editable in its basic PNG form. A PNG is a raster image, meaning the text and graphics are flattened. If you want to change a color, modify a phrase, or rearrange elements, you would need the original editable file (such as a PSD or AI file), which is typically not included with a single PNG purchase. For some users, this limitation is minor; for others, it could be a dealbreaker.

Third, the license terms must be understood. The product allows personal and no-profit use, as well as commercial use. However, you may not share or resell the digital file itself. This means you can use the design to create physical products and sell those, but you cannot sell copies of the PNG to others. If your goal is to build a business selling digital designs, this product is not suitable for that purpose.

What to Expect When You Download

After purchase, you will receive a zip folder containing the PNG file. You will need to extract the file using standard unzipping software (most computers handle this natively). The file size is manageable given the resolution. You should be able to use it immediately in design programs such as Adobe Photoshop, Canva, Cricut Design Space, or Silhouette Studio. For sublimation, you would print the design onto transfer paper using a compatible printer, then press it onto a substrate.

It is worth noting that, because the design is fixed, what you see in the preview image is what you get. There is no customization provided by the seller. If the design includes a specific font, color scheme, or layout, you are committing to that aesthetic. Make sure the preview aligns with your vision before purchasing.
